How to defragement your files

Disk Defragmenter is a Microsoft Windows computer program that rearrange files stored in your computer hard disk to accupy contiguous storage locations. It increase the size of usable hard disk space.

Here's how:

1. Go to "Start" -> "Programs" -> "Accessories" -> "System Tools" then "Disk Defragmenter"
2. Select the disk that you want to Analyze or Defragment.
3. Click the Analyse button or the Defragment button.
3. The time to finish the defragmentation depends on how many files are stored in your disk.
